H-1425 1 Amend House File 708 as follows: 2 1. Page 18, by inserting after line 23 the 3 following: 4 "Sec. ___. NEW SECTION. 331.309 CONFINEMENT 5 FEEDING OPERATIONS - SITING ORDINANCE. 6 1. As used in this section: 7 a. "Animal feeding operation structure" means the 8 same as defined in section 455B.161. 9 b. "Animal weight capacity" means the same as 10 defined in section 455B.161. 11 c. "Confinement feeding operation" means the same 12 as defined in section 455B.161. 13 2. a. Notwithstanding section 335.2, a county may 14 adopt a confinement feeding operations siting 15 ordinance, pursuant to section 331.302. The purpose 16 of the ordinance shall be to allow approval of the 17 siting of a confinement feeding operation regardless 18 of whether the county has adopted an ordinance under 19 chapter 335. The ordinance shall authorize a county 20 to approve the site of the construction or expansion 21 of a confinement feeding operation, including 22 confinement feeding operation buildings and related 23 animal feeding operation structures in order to 24 preserve and protect natural resources, including 25 water sources and fragile environmental locations; 26 lessen congestion and overcrowding of confinement 27 feeding operations, especially near cities; and to 28 protect the health and welfare of the public. 29 b. The ordinance shall provide for methods and 30 procedures required for submission of proposals, 31 review of proposals, and approval of a site. In 32 administering the ordinance, the county shall 33 establish a confinement feeding operations siting 34 commission which shall review each proposal for the 35 construction or expansion of a confinement feeding 36 operation, and recommend to the county board of 37 supervisors that the board approve or disapprove the 38 proposal. The board shall appoint five members of the 39 commission. Four members shall not reside in a city, 40 and one member shall reside in a city. At least three 41 of the members shall be persons who are or were 42 actively engaged in animal agriculture. The 43 commission shall make its recommendation to the board 44 within forty-five days after the date that the board 45 received a complete proposal. The board shall approve 46 or disapprove a proposal within forty-five days after 47 the date that the board receives the commission's 48 recommendation. 49 c.
